                      @borrigan I wasn’t able to get mine to show up in the mirror interface either, but otherwise AlexaPi was functional. In my case I needed to enable it for all users in the config:

                      {
                        module: "MMM-AlexaPi",
                        position: "lower_third",
                        classes: "default everyone",   // Needed this line
                        config: {
                          ...
                        }
                      },
                      

                      I hope this helps!
